Project update

 

  • Latest News - 3rd April 2010

     

Our proposal is now complete and submitted to the Football Foundation it will be reviewed at the June 2010 meeting if we are successful then we will knock down and rebuild our changing rooms and clubhouse commencing in July meaning we may need to grounshare for a few weeks into the 2010-11 season as the build time remain at three months minimum.

The other development installing seven pitches adjasent to our senior pitch for use by our ever expanding Junior section would commence in the Summer of 2010 to allow the pitches to bed for a year to allow the Juniors to start using them for the 2011-12 Season.

So far todate our development fund has raised over £90,000 towards the development. Our commited investment level currently sits at £48,000 on reports and preparation.

Director of Football Tony Gale, who is overseeing the entire project comments " This is so key to the future of Walton Casuals Football club and has been 4 years in planning, the fact we have invested so much money without a brick being laid is testiment to our commitment to this project, the entire team involved are confident we will get the level of funding required to ensure this project takes place "
